Output 27ab66fe81fa7b507669ec35e4d223425e2d554600fc14e9358702561f7c4a50:0

value
59514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9d22e8a18db2f7d055146a7f265b2c32be5ad5 OP_EQUAL
address
34Pbm8ec9eWpmBYkktjbNuKrgMyCvK4YZd
transaction
27ab66fe81fa7b507669ec35e4d223425e2d554600fc14e9358702561f7c4a50
spent
true